[Qualsiasi domanda da principiante, per non ingombrare il forum. Professionisti, non passate. Non posso andare da nessuna parte senza di te. - pagina 840

 
etroplus:

'int' - punto e virgola previsto E:\Program Files\Broco Trader\experts\news trade.mq4 (46, 4)


int start()
//----
biglietto int;

{

int ticket; { qui


}
//oooooooooooooooooooooooooooooooooooooooooooooooooooooo
ritorno(0);
}
//+------------------------------------------------------------------+
 
vasya_vasya:

Grazie! ))))
 
ruslanr61:

Ciao!

Come decifrare

doppio g_price_196;
doppio gd_204;;
doppio gd_unused_212;
doppio gd_unused_220;
doppio g_price_228;
doppio g_bid_236;
doppio g_ask_244;
doppio gd_252;
doppio gd_260;
doppio gd_276;
bool gi_284;

trovare l'autore e pagarlo

non c'è niente da decifrare

 
la decompilazione è sbagliata?
 
Craft:

Buon pomeriggio, amici miei.

Potete per favore suggerire un metodo per determinare quante barre è aperta una posizione.

Se possibile, abbozzate il codice, perché riesco a fare 3 errori in russo, figuriamoci in C.


In fretta e furia:

int iBarShift_Ticket(int ticket, int timeframe)
{
   OrderSelect(ticket, SELECT_BY_TICKET, MODE_TRADES);
   bool exact;
   int b = iBarShift(OrderSymbol(), timeframe, OrderOpenTime(), exact);
   return(b);
}
 
ruslanr61:
la decompilazione è sbagliata?
normale, si decompila sempre in questo modo.
 
Grazie!!!
 
vasya_vasya:
normale, si decompila sempre così.

Grazie!
 

Per favore, consigliatemi!

C'è una funzione che restituisce il valore del profitto di una posizione aperta in pip?

 
Ho incontrato un problema con MRC. Per esempio quando voglio eseguire questo codice:


double OpPriceF5B = OrderClosePrice()- OrderOpenPrice();


Voglio sapere la differenza tra il prezzo di apertura e il prezzo di scambio per non perdere lo swap.

Come si fa?

Sto cercando di calcolarlo in questo modo:


for (i=1; i <=OrdersTotal();i++){
    if (OrderSelect(i-1,SELECT_BY_POS)==true){
       if (OrderType()== OP_BUY ){
          if (OrderMagicNumber() == Magic_N_F5){
             double OpPriceF5B = OrderClosePrice()- OrderOpenPrice();
          }
       } 
    } 
}

Ho un sacco di ordini che devono essere elaborati in modo diverso che tipo di trailing che tipo di obiettivi fissi e impostare la parità, ma non posso far fronte a questo compito perché dopo che l'affare è chiuso e si apre a causa dello swap, cambia il numero di biglietto, quindi non posso usare il numero di biglietto per identificare la posizione per sapere cosa fare con esso.

Per favore, consigliate come affrontare il fatto che lo swap non mette questi stick nelle ruote? come identificare un trade e sapere che per esempio ha già messo la parità o no, ecc.